The Ask Ryan Series is back! In Spring of 2020 the first Ask Ryan series with Ryan Monkman of FieldBird Cider was posted. This year we return with Ryan once again to dive into more cidermaking questions. In this segment we return to more questions about oak barrels and cider and the technique known as Bâtonnage. The question: Is it okay for gross lees stay in the barrel or is it a good idea to rack out the cider into another barrel to get it off of the gross lees? Ryan Monkman Gross Lees Defined The sediment that forms on the bottom before fermentation is generally called Gross Lees. Considering this definition then, once the apples are pressed and before they go into the barrel there can be a drop of the heavy particles in the apple juice before it ferments. Sooo, it could be said that the gross lees are not in the barrel to begin with...or are they? Heavy Solid Ferments at FieldBird Cider 20% of the ciders that FieldBird makes is done so on the gross lees Dangers of Gross lees and how to manage The danger is that heavy solids bind with oxygen Cure: Manage the oxygen FieldBird does a rack and return with some of the ciders. This in turn helps with reduction When to do the Rack and Return?
